AI Technical Summary
In existing technologies, dust can easily enter the bearing housing through the sealing mechanism, affecting the operation of the bearing and spindle, leading to increased bearing temperature and wear.
A spindle sealing structure was designed, including an outer conical sleeve, a dustproof impeller, a bearing sleeve, first and second end covers, and a sealing cover. The rotation of the outer conical sleeve and the dustproof impeller creates positive pressure in the chamber, reducing dust entry. Combined with the multi-layer sealing structure, the sealing effect is improved.
It effectively reduces the risk of dust entering the bearing housing, ensures long-term stable operation of the bearing and spindle, and prevents bearing temperature rise and wear.
